Battle over the reception

Hello ladies:

My FH and I had an arguement over how to do the reception. He wants to treat the reception like a regular party and have only chairs for the guests to sit or have them stand. and I want a traditional reception with table, chairs, flowers and linens.

I explain to him that this is a one time day and I am not getting marry again and I want it to be perfect, and I also told him that if it is not right and it comes out crappy we will also have to deal with both sides of the family and friends who are from Jamaica talk bad about the reception and us.

We are suppose video tape the reception with it being such a mess and I know video taping is expensive. So, I decide to get tables and chair for my side of the family and friends because I have elder people on myside and I want them to be comfortable.

His friends and family and can stand if he want to do it like a regular party.

Re: Battle over the reception

Just instruct the person at the door to say nice things when his family comes to the door like....Oh you have a choice at tables 6, 7, and 8.....We did a seating chart for our parents and grandparents, siblings...and we let everyone else sit where they want (per my DH desire not to have a seating chart at all)....well everything went fine except one of his aunts who wanted to sit at the table with his siblings who were sitting with my siblings and she freaked cause her NAME wasn't on the table and had words with my WP....She didn't even know it was the groom's decision to not even seat her at a "reserved table"....What I sould have done is just worked on the seating chart myself for the whole reception, and passed it to the WP...he wouldn't have even known...we told her when we arrived later and saw her all pissed that she could sit where she liked, but she had already caused a big rukus inside......So I would just keep that in mind when having reserved tables for "certain folks", or just put in the work yourself, and let it go....people get up and mingle, and move around,then switch up anyways.....
